Code, Local Government § 1–703","heading":"","body":"(a) It is the policy of the State to authorize each county and municipality to\ndisplace or limit competition in the area of public transportation to:\n(1) provide adequate, economical, and efficient transportation\nservices;\n(2) protect against excessive and inconsistent prices for\ntransportation services;\n(3) conserve energy and reduce accidents, air pollution, congestion,\nand traffic hazards through public transportation;\n(4) encourage its use by contributing capital and operating funds so\nthat transportation may be provided at the lowest cost; and\n(5) promote the general welfare by providing a comprehensive\ntransportation system.\n(b) Notwithstanding any anticompetitive effect, a county or municipality\nmay:\n(1) (i) grant one or more franchises for transportation services on\nan exclusive or nonexclusive basis;\n(ii) impose franchise fees;\n(iii) establish rates applicable to the franchise; and\n(iv) adopt rules, regulations, and licensing requirements for\nthe operation of the franchise; or\n(2) operate a public transportation system on an exclusive basis,\nincluding:\n(i) establishing rates for the public transportation system;\nand\n(ii) adopting rules and regulations for the operation of the\npublic transportation system.","path":["Article - Local Government"],"source_url":"https://mgaleg.maryland.gov/mgawebsite/Laws/StatuteText?article=glg\u0026section=1-703","current_through":"2026-01-01","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-14T19:59:58Z","sha256":"9a3db306888b3f41d1518b63a3f6aa650ec53abdd66fd376073351e497a7df1b","source_id":"us-md","stale":false,"prev":"us-md/md.-code-local-government-1-702","next":"us-md/md.-code-local-government-1-704"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
